KATHMANDU, Feb 4: Minister for Labour, Employment and Social Security Rajendra Singh Bhandari has pledged to remove unnecessary hassles faced by Nepali citizens aspiring to work abroad, stating that the government is committed to protecting migrant workers from exploitation.



Speaking at a half-year review meeting of the departments and offices under the ministry, Minister Bhandari said the government would scrap the ‘free visa, free ticket’ provision, mandatory orientation and existing work procedures within a month. He argued that these arrangements, introduced in the name of supporting workers, were in practice defrauding youths seeking foreign employment.


The minister said all fraudulent schemes, including syndicates operating under the guise of labourers’ rights, would be annulled within the same timeframe. He added that workers were being trapped by complicated and misleading employment procedures.

Earlier, the Minister had scrapped the health fee imposed on those opting for foreign employment, reasoning that it was excessive. "It is wrong to afflict laborers by showing the policy and rules," he said, adding that all sorts of syndicates would be dismantled during his tenure.


According to him, the ministry itself would conduct free check-ups of the labourers, organise pre-departure orientation and issue labour permits.


During the review meeting, Vice Chair of the National Planning Commission, Dr Prakash Kumar Shrestha, suggested that the ministry officials not overlap the activities of various subordinate bodies. 


He further recommended to the ministry that it stop allocating budget from different agencies for similar tasks.


Labour Secretary Deepak Kafle directed the heads of the divisions and departments to speed up the projects which have not made over 16 percent progress.
